Transaction 57c54f82dc86bf85f51738c92245d7336dfd66aa65b942eb2a204c283f358126
1 Input
1 Output
-
57c54f82dc86bf85f51738c92245d7336dfd66aa65b942eb2a204c283f358126:0
- value
- 266808570
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e7afcd44bfa5b9d9edfa2ab5c52fd7e65991228
- address
- bc1q3ea0e4ztlfdem8kl5244c5ha0ejejy3gc3v679